Fillings & Flavours
Classic Vanilla - Vanilla sponge cake with vanilla buttercream and strawberry or raspberry jam.
Lemon - Lemon sponge infused with lemon syrup and layered with tangy lemon curd buttercream.
Red Velvet - Red velvet sponge with vanilla buttercream
Chocolate - Classic chocolate sponge with chocolate buttercream
Chocolate & Baileys - Chocolate sponge filled with baileys buttercream. Pure Indulgence
Chocolate Mud - A dense, very moist chocolate cake filled with chocolate ganache.
Chocolate Fudge - Chocolate fudge cake filled with chocolate & golden syrup buttercream
Pink Champagne - Pink sponge infused with champagne syrup, filled with white chocolate & pink champagne buttercream
Toffee and Salted Caramel - Toffee sponge filled with salted caramel buttercream
White Chocolate & Raspberry - White chocolate sponge with fresh raspberries and white chocolate ganache buttercream.
Carrot - Carrot cake with cream cheese filling.
Fruit - Moist fruit cake soaked with brandy and covered with marzipan and icing.
Chocolate Orange - Chocolate sponge flavoured with orange zest and orange essence and filled with orange curd buttercream
Raspberry Ripple - Vanilla sponge filled with raspberry jam and a pink raspberry ripple buttercream.
Strawberry Milkshake - Vanilla sponge filled with strawberry jam and pink strawberry milkshake buttercream
Oreo - Dark chocolate sponge with finely crushed Oreos filled with buttercream and chopped Oreo pieces.
Lotus Biscoff - Golden biscoff sponge layered with biscoff buttercream spread
Coffee - Golden coffee sponge layered with coffee buttercream
Marble Cake - Moist vanilla and chocolate sponge swirled together to create a marbled effect sponge cake filled with chocolate buttercream.

How to keep your cake.
Cakes are baked fresh with no preservatives, additives, stabilisers or gelling agents, therefore they do not have the shelf life of shop bought cakes. To enjoy your cake at it’s best, it is advised to eat it within 3 – 4 days of receiving. It can be kept in room temperature, but not in direct sunlight, a cold storage area, fridge or the kitchen where there can be high moisture content and heat.

FRESH FLOWER & NON–EDIBLE ITEMS
At the request of the client, cakes sometimes contain non-edible items such as brooches, ribbons, inner supports, flowers etc.
If your cake design requires fresh flowers, your florist will supply these. I will liaise directly with your florist regarding the specific floral requirements and decorate the cake with the flowers on site.
Please be aware that some flowers are not suitable for cake decoration or may be toxic if eaten. Speak to your florist for details regarding toxicity. Any contamination to your cake from fresh flowers is not our responsibility
